void Door::TryPickLock(Actor *actor)
{
	if (LockDifficulty == 100) {
		if (OpenStrRef != (ieDword)-1) {
			displaymsg->DisplayStringName(OpenStrRef, DMC_BG2XPGREEN, actor, IE_STR_SOUND|IE_STR_SPEECH);
		} else {
			displaymsg->DisplayConstantStringName(STR_DOOR_NOPICK, DMC_BG2XPGREEN, actor);
		}
		return;
	}
	int stat = actor->GetStat(IE_LOCKPICKING);
	if (core->HasFeature(GF_3ED_RULES)) {
		int skill = actor->GetSkill(IE_LOCKPICKING);
		if (skill == 0) { // a trained skill, make sure we fail
			stat = 0;
		} else {
			stat *= 7; // convert to percent (magic 7 is from RE)
			int dexmod = actor->GetAbilityBonus(IE_DEX);
			stat += dexmod; // the original didn't use it, so let's not multiply it
			displaymsg->DisplayRollStringName(39301, DMC_LIGHTGREY, actor, stat-dexmod, LockDifficulty, dexmod);
		}
	}
	if (stat < (signed)LockDifficulty) {
		displaymsg->DisplayConstantStringName(STR_LOCKPICK_FAILED, DMC_BG2XPGREEN, actor);
		AddTrigger(TriggerEntry(trigger_picklockfailed, actor->GetGlobalID()));
		core->PlaySound(DS_PICKFAIL);
		return;
	}
	SetDoorLocked( false, true);
	core->GetGameControl()->ResetTargetMode();
	displaymsg->DisplayConstantStringName(STR_LOCKPICK_DONE, DMC_LIGHTGREY, actor);
	AddTrigger(TriggerEntry(trigger_unlocked, actor->GetGlobalID()));
	core->PlaySound(DS_PICKLOCK);
	ImmediateEvent();
	int xp = actor->CalculateExperience(XP_LOCKPICK, actor->GetXPLevel(1));
	Game *game = core->GetGame();
	game->ShareXP(xp, SX_DIVIDE);
}

void Highlightable::TryDisarm(Actor *actor)
{
	if (!Trapped || !TrapDetected) return;

	int skill = actor->GetStat(IE_TRAPS);
	int roll = 0;
	int bonus = 0;
	int trapDC = TrapRemovalDiff;

	if (core->HasFeature(GF_3ED_RULES)) {
		skill = actor->GetSkill(IE_TRAPS);
		roll = core->Roll(1, 20, 0);
		bonus = actor->GetAbilityBonus(IE_INT);
		trapDC = TrapRemovalDiff/7 + 10; // oddity from the original
		if (skill == 0) { // a trained skill
			trapDC = 100;
		}
	} else {
		roll = core->Roll(1, skill/2, 0);
		skill /= 2;
	}

	int check = skill + roll + bonus;
	if (check > trapDC) {
		AddTrigger(TriggerEntry(trigger_disarmed, actor->GetGlobalID()));
		//trap removed
		Trapped = 0;
		if (core->HasFeature(GF_3ED_RULES)) {
			// ~Successful Disarm Device - d20 roll %d + Disarm Device skill %d + INT mod %d >= Trap DC %d~
			displaymsg->DisplayRollStringName(39266, DMC_LIGHTGREY, actor, roll, skill-bonus, bonus, trapDC);
		}
		displaymsg->DisplayConstantStringName(STR_DISARM_DONE, DMC_LIGHTGREY, actor);
		int xp = actor->CalculateExperience(XP_DISARM, actor->GetXPLevel(1));
		Game *game = core->GetGame();
		game->ShareXP(xp, SX_DIVIDE);
		core->GetGameControl()->ResetTargetMode();
		core->PlaySound(DS_DISARMED);
	} else {
		if (core->HasFeature(GF_3ED_RULES)) {
			// ~Failed Disarm Device - d20 roll %d + Disarm Device skill %d + INT mod %d >= Trap DC %d~
			displaymsg->DisplayRollStringName(39266, DMC_LIGHTGREY, actor, roll, skill-bonus, bonus, trapDC);
		}
		displaymsg->DisplayConstantStringName(STR_DISARM_FAIL, DMC_LIGHTGREY, actor);
		TriggerTrap(skill, actor->GetGlobalID());
	}
	ImmediateEvent();
}

bool Animation::BeginLoad(Deserializer& source)
{
    unsigned memoryUse = sizeof(Animation);

    // Check ID
    if (source.ReadFileID() != "UANI")
    {
        URHO3D_LOGERROR(source.GetName() + " is not a valid animation file");
        return false;
    }

    // Read name and length
    animationName_ = source.ReadString();
    animationNameHash_ = animationName_;
    length_ = source.ReadFloat();
    tracks_.Clear();

    unsigned tracks = source.ReadUInt();
    memoryUse += tracks * sizeof(AnimationTrack);

    // Read tracks
    for (unsigned i = 0; i < tracks; ++i)
    {
        AnimationTrack* newTrack = CreateTrack(source.ReadString());
        newTrack->channelMask_ = source.ReadUByte();

        unsigned keyFrames = source.ReadUInt();
        newTrack->keyFrames_.Resize(keyFrames);
        memoryUse += keyFrames * sizeof(AnimationKeyFrame);

        // Read keyframes of the track
        for (unsigned j = 0; j < keyFrames; ++j)
        {
            AnimationKeyFrame& newKeyFrame = newTrack->keyFrames_[j];
            newKeyFrame.time_ = source.ReadFloat();
            if (newTrack->channelMask_ & CHANNEL_POSITION)
                newKeyFrame.position_ = source.ReadVector3();
            if (newTrack->channelMask_ & CHANNEL_ROTATION)
                newKeyFrame.rotation_ = source.ReadQuaternion();
            if (newTrack->channelMask_ & CHANNEL_SCALE)
                newKeyFrame.scale_ = source.ReadVector3();
        }
    }

    // Optionally read triggers from an XML file
    ResourceCache* cache = GetSubsystem<ResourceCache>();
    String xmlName = ReplaceExtension(GetName(), ".xml");

    SharedPtr<XMLFile> file(cache->GetTempResource<XMLFile>(xmlName, false));
    if (file)
    {
        XMLElement rootElem = file->GetRoot();
        XMLElement triggerElem = rootElem.GetChild("trigger");
        while (triggerElem)
        {
            if (triggerElem.HasAttribute("normalizedtime"))
                AddTrigger(triggerElem.GetFloat("normalizedtime"), true, triggerElem.GetVariant());
            else if (triggerElem.HasAttribute("time"))
                AddTrigger(triggerElem.GetFloat("time"), false, triggerElem.GetVariant());

            triggerElem = triggerElem.GetNext("trigger");
        }

        memoryUse += triggers_.Size() * sizeof(AnimationTriggerPoint);
        SetMemoryUse(memoryUse);
        return true;
    }

    // Optionally read triggers from a JSON file
    String jsonName = ReplaceExtension(GetName(), ".json");

    SharedPtr<JSONFile> jsonFile(cache->GetTempResource<JSONFile>(jsonName, false));
    if (jsonFile)
    {
        const JSONValue& rootVal = jsonFile->GetRoot();
        JSONArray triggerArray = rootVal.Get("triggers").GetArray();

        for (unsigned i = 0; i < triggerArray.Size(); i++)
        {
            const JSONValue& triggerValue = triggerArray.At(i);
            JSONValue normalizedTimeValue = triggerValue.Get("normalizedTime");
            if (!normalizedTimeValue.IsNull())
                AddTrigger(normalizedTimeValue.GetFloat(), true, triggerValue.GetVariant());
            else
            {
                JSONValue timeVal = triggerValue.Get("time");
                if (!timeVal.IsNull())
                    AddTrigger(timeVal.GetFloat(), false, triggerValue.GetVariant());
            }
        }

        memoryUse += triggers_.Size() * sizeof(AnimationTriggerPoint);
        SetMemoryUse(memoryUse);
        return true;
    }

    SetMemoryUse(memoryUse);
    return true;
}
